El grupo de investigación Lipobeta coordinado por Gema Medina-Gomez, perteneciente a la Universidad Rey Juan Carlos, busca incorporar un/a gestor/a de proyecto para colaborar en el marco del Consorcio MOIR, centrado en el estudio de los mecanismos de resistencia a la insulina.

Sobre el Consorcio MOIR

MOIR es una iniciativa multidisciplinar que reúne a grupos de investigación de la Comunidad de Madrid punteros en biomedicina y metabolismo, con el objetivo de comprender los mecanismos moleculares implicados en la resistencia a la insulina y sus implicaciones en enfermedades metabólicas.

Our research: How do cells coordinate metabolism, growth and cell division?

In the model organism budding yeast we investigate how cellular signaling ensures that biochemistry and physiology of the cell are coordinated; for example, how cells “compute” if the conditions are safe to go through division. See our webpage for details: www.uni-tuebingen.de/molcellbio

This project: This project will investigate how nutrient supply impacts cell cycle progression and checkpoint signaling on a single cell level. The broad method spectrum will include quantitative phenotyping by live-cell microscopy, in vivo and in vitro biochemistry, analytical HPLC, and proteomics in collaboration with our facility.
